> Hello Douglas.  I suggest:
>        From Legacy's Search menu -- Find -- Detailed Search tab -- Primary 
> Condition = Individual, and where to look = Added Date, and How to look = 
> After, and What to look for = (the day before you started using the wrong 
> file).
>      Second Condition:  = or, and Individual, and where to look = Modified 
> Date, and How to look = After, and what to look for = (same date).  Then 
> select Clear List before this search, and select "Create List."  Now you have 
> a list, and if you're smart, you will tag everyone in the list with an unused 
> tag number.
>      After this, you could use, from the View menu, Split Screen, and when it 
> asks if you want to view a different file in the new screen, say yes, and 
> point to the other file.  You can decide how to proceed from here, but note 
> that a very helpful feature of Legacy, especially in this case, is the little 
> boxes at the very bottom right corner of the Legacy Family tab view, which 
> you would use to go to the next Tag number that you used to tag all those who 
> were in your search results list.  Another feature that could be useful is 
> the ability to drag a record from one window to the next, which, when you do 
> that, the option appears to "Copy Between Family Files."
>      Nevertheless, it might be easier in some cases, (whether you tagged the 
> folks in your search results list or not), to just export a selection of 
> records from the wrong file, that includes those who were in your search 
> results list, and merge them into your good file.
